Skip to content

AI 辅助建表流程

使用对象

适合需要快速产出表结构草案、并希望通过“对话式补充”或“小步改表”逐步完善方案的使用者。

解决问题

你可以把业务需求先转成可执行的字段与索引草案,也可以让 AI 基于当前表生成可审阅的改表清单,再由人工复核关键约束。

前置条件

  • 你已明确表的业务对象、关键主键和核心查询场景。
  • 当前页面可正常打开“大师建表工坊”或“AI 修改”。

操作步骤

  1. 在表配置区域点击“大师建表工坊”。结果:进入 AI 对话面板。
  2. 首次输入需求,明确对象、关键字段、约束和索引倾向。结果:AI 返回首版表结构草案,附带设计决策说明(如为何选择某种类型、为何设置某索引)。
  3. 若已有当前配置,继续在对话里补充“新增字段、调整类型、补索引”等指令。结果:AI 基于已有上下文连续生成,不需要每次从头描述;若当前工作区已填写 Schema Name,它也会作为表级上下文一并参与生成。
  4. 需要复用标准字段时,勾选模板后再发起生成。结果:AI 会优先参考模板字段,提高结构一致性。
  5. 对结果满意后点击“应用到表配置”。结果:字段与索引写入工作区;若 AI 返回了 schemaName 或返回了带 schema 的表名,系统会自动拆分并回填到 Schema Name表名
  6. 回到主界面人工复核关键项。结果:类型、可空、默认值、索引命名与业务约束得到最终确认。
  7. 已有表需要局部调整时,点击顶部“AI 修改”,描述要调整的方向,例如“增加 deleted_at 软删除字段,并把手机号唯一索引改成手机号加租户 ID”。结果:AI 基于当前表信息生成表级、字段与索引变更明细。
  8. 在“AI 修改”面板逐项确认或拒绝变更,再点击“应用选中变更”。结果:已确认的变更写入当前表配置,未确认的变更保持不应用。
  9. 需要为表和字段补充注释时,可请求 AI 生成中文业务注释。结果:AI 会基于字段名与类型推断语义,生成简洁的中文注释并回填到 表中文名字段中文名

完成标志

  • AI 结果已成功应用到当前表配置。
  • 使用 AI 修改时,目标变更已逐项确认并写入工作区。
  • 字段与索引数量、命名和约束符合目标业务场景。
  • 若本次设计需要 schema,应用后 Schema Name 已与目标表保持一致。
  • 若使用了 AI 注释,表与字段的中文名已补充且语义准确。
  • 右侧 DDL 输出可直接进入评审流程。

易错点与失败处理

  • 输入描述过短:AI 结果会偏泛化。补充业务语义、字段角色和约束条件后重试。
  • 需要生成带 schema 的表时,直接在需求中明确 schema,或先在当前工作区填写 Schema Name 再继续对话。
  • 生成失败或中断:保留当前描述,直接重试一次;必要时拆成“小步需求”分次生成。
  • 直接落库风险:AI 输出是草案,不建议跳过人工复核直接执行。
  • 历史对话偏离目标:使用“重新开始”清空上下文,再按新目标重建需求。
  • AI 注释是语义推断,可能存在偏差;生成后建议人工复核关键业务字段的注释准确性。
  • AI 修改适合小步结构调整;涉及业务含义、兼容性和索引策略的变更,应用前先逐项检查变更明细。